Transaction 150bd76736b7d0f1df3fffcae6247c135761a43f99bb832d3375a910b68cb121

1 Input
2 Outputs
  • 150bd76736b7d0f1df3fffcae6247c135761a43f99bb832d3375a910b68cb121:0
  • value  3387836
    address  17nMg2FdXQLiy6oLEENbth7DuTo1z79TRn
  • 150bd76736b7d0f1df3fffcae6247c135761a43f99bb832d3375a910b68cb121:1
  • value  384694659
    address  1NC6AhG87beMpWqPuVFEVvyE5mAr87tm5A